3

Coda から PHPStorm に移行しています。気に入っていますが、カスタム CSS ワークフローの設定について助けが必要です。

現在、保存するたびに .scss を .css に変換するファイル ウォッチャーがあります。ただし、自動ベンダー接頭辞とCSS圧縮を設定する方法もわかりません。私はそれがそうであることを望みます:

  • .scss を保存します
  • .cssに書き込みます
  • .css は -prefix-free のようなものを実行します
  • 次に、.css は圧縮されます。

誰でもこれを説明できますか?

4

2 に答える 2

3

最善の方法は、必要なすべての手順(パラメーターとして受け取るファイル名) を実行するシェル/バッチ スクリプトを作成し、そのスクリプトを現在の SCSS コンパイラーの代わりに File Watcher で使用することです。

シェル/バッチ スクリプトの代わりに、grunt (または同様の自動化ツール) タスクを作成し、ファイル ウォッチャーで呼び出すことができます。


もう 1 つのオプションは、ステップごとに個別のファイル ウォッチャーを作成し、それらを正しい順序 (上から下) に配置することです。それらは次々に実行されます。

問題は、そのようなファイル ウォッチャーのそれぞれで「即時ファイル同期」オプションをオンにする必要があることです。他のものも同様に解雇されます..しかし、2回目の呼び出しでのみ。

このオプションのマイナス面は、任意の文字を入力してから 1 秒以内にファイル ウォッチャーが実行されることです。[保存] をクリックするまで待機しません。

于 2014-05-16T17:01:12.553 に答える